Chucklefish are the developers and publishers of WarGroove. They are an independent games studio based in London, UK. They develop and publish games and provide support to other developers.

History[edit]

When Chucklefish formed in mid-2011, they were a handful of people spread across the globe with no studio experience, no funding, and an idea for a massive space game - Starbound. In April 2013, they hosted a pre-order campaign for Starbound through their own website using Humble widgets. They received an overwhelming amount of support from their community, raising over $1,000,000 towards the game's development in less than a month.

On 4 December 2013, they launched Starbound on Steam Early Access. In 2014, they were finally able to stop working out of their bedrooms and instead relocate to a central office in London, UK. Chucklefish has expanded quite a bit in the last couple of years - they have 18 full-time employees[1], but remains totally self-funded and independent.[2]

Games Developed[edit]

Year Title Genre(s) Platform(s)
2016 Starbound Action-adventure Microsoft Windows, OS X, Linux
2019 Wargroove Turn-based tactics Microsoft Windows, Nintendo Switch, Xbox One
TBA Witchbrook[3] Simulation, role-playing Microsoft Windows

Games Published[edit]

Year Title Developer Genre(s) Platform(s)
2011 Wanderlust: Rebirth Yeti Trunk Action role-playing Microsoft Windows
2013 Risk of Rain Hopoo Games Metroidvania Microsoft Windows, OS X, Linux, PS4, PlayStation Vita
2014 Halfway Robotality Role-playing, strategy Microsoft Windows, OS X, Linux
2015 Interstellaria Coldrice Games Action role-playing Microsoft Windows
Wanderlust Adventures Yeti Trunk Action role-playing Microsoft Windows
2016 Stardew Valley ConcernedApe Simulation, role-playing Microsoft Windows, OS X, Linux, PlayStation 4, Xbox One, Nintendo Switch
2017 Pocket Rumble Cardboard Robot Games Fighting Microsoft Windows, Nintendo Switch
2018 Treasure Adventure World Robit Studios Metroidvania Microsoft Windows
Timespinner[4] Lunar Ray Games Linux, macOS, Microsoft Windows, PlayStation 4, PlayStation Vita
2019 Pathway Robotality Role-playing, strategy Linux, macOS, Microsoft Windows
2020 Inmost[5] Hidden Layer Games Platform Microsoft Windows, macOS, Nintendo Switch
2021 Starmancer[6][7] Ominux Games Simulation Linux, macOS, Microsoft Windows
Eastward[8] Pixpil Action-adventure Microsoft Windows, macOS, Nintendo Switch
